Acarus siro

Etymology

edit

Learned borrowing from New Latin acarus, from Ancient Greek ἄκαρι (ákari, cheese mite, tick). Coined 1758 by Carl Linnaeus.

Pronunciation

edit
  • English: IPA(key): /ˈæk.ə.ɹəs/

Proper noun

edit

Acarus m

  1. A taxonomic genus within the family Acaridae – many species of small mites.
